Take simple steps to increase the efficiency of your HVAC system. Even though the Bay Area has a fairly temperate climate, most homeowners still rely on heating and cooling units to regulate the temperature inside their homes. Despite fewer average days of usage than the rest of the United States, that can add up to large heating and cooling bills if your HVAC system isn’t in the best shape. To eliminate waste and increase unit efficiency, consider the following tips:
Have your system serviced annually. Regardless of how often you use your HVAC system, having it serviced by a professional once a year will help ensure ongoing efficiency and prevent unexpected failures.
Clean your air filters once a month. Dirty air filters restrict the flow of air, which can strain your HVAC system and result in higher energy bills.
Keep your air ducts clean. Dust and debris build up in ductwork over time, which can affect your home’s indoor air quality. According to Daniel Sojkic, owner of AIS Heating & Air Conditioning in Fremont, this is especially problematic if you have allergies. “If you don’t clean your ductwork, you’re just circulating moist, dirty air throughout your house and breathing it in,” he explains. “If you have respiratory problems, cleaning or replacing your ductwork can make a big difference.”
You should also have your ducts checked for leaks, which can allow hot or cold air to escape before it arrives in the intended rooms. Windows, doors, and holes around plumbing and wiring may also be air leak culprits.
Keep your heating and cooling registers free from obstructions. Placing furniture and even draperies over the registers can make your HVAC system less efficient. Your rooms may feel colder because the hot air doesn’t circulate as well, and it can cause your system to work harder than necessary.
Replace an old, inefficient HVAC system with a newer, more energy-efficient model. “Industry standards have definitely changed over the past 10 years, especially when it comes to the efficiency of HVAC components,” says Mr. Sojkic. “If your system is more than 10 years old, it’s probably operating at about 70 percent efficiency, depending on the ductwork. If you update to a newer, high-efficiency HVAC system, you’ll easily see a 20 to 30 percent savings.”
